Company Overview

ARA is a C5ISR company that designs, manufactures, tests, and installs cutting edge antenna technologies to keep our joint forces secure, superior and safe. We create and deliver a vast array of products for both military and civilian applications that combine innovative discoveries from companies we’ve acquired, including SI2 Technologies and AQYR, whose technologies complement and enhance our trusted systems. Our capabilities span from Electronic Warfare and Military Communications to Radar and Satellite Systems. For more than 60 years, ARA has provided our military with unparalleled information, improved situational awareness, immediate threat detection and precision targeting.

From ideation to installation, ARA supplies unique antenna systems in both high-volume and smaller quantities to meet our customers’ needs and ensure success. Our US locations have fully staffed outdoor antenna test ranges, engineers, and on-site manufacturing lines and machine shops.

Job Summary

ARA is seeking a talented and highly motivated detail-oriented Manufacturing Engineer to support the development of Products via 2-D additive manufacturing. As a Manufacturing Engineer, you will be responsible for supporting the development of materials and processes utilized in our 2-D roll-to-roll manufacturing areas. ARA’s additive manufacturing systems require the ability to debug hardware issues, manipulate print files using various software tools, and management of printing tasks. You will work both individually and with a team of engineers, scientists, program management, and material suppliers to meet technical milestones and production goals.
